Marilyn Schaible Obituary

Marilyn Dorothea Schaible, 91, passed away on Thursday, May 30, 2019 at her residence. She was born January 27, 1928 in Saginaw, Michigan to John Ruppel Jr. and Arletta Lang Ruppel.

Survivors include her sons; Michael Schaible and his wife Anita of Findley, Ohio and Phillip Schaible and his wife Karen of Green Bay, Wisconsin and her daughter; Babette (Babs) Bellgraph and her husband Gerry of Shelburn; eight grandchildren, Anna Moody and her husband Sam, Eric Schaible and his wife Paige, Jon Bellgraph and his wife Cortney, Aaron Bellgraph, Lucas Schaible, Claire Schaible, Eva Schaible and Lydia Schaible; and three great granddaughters, Misti Bellgraph, Ashlynn Bellgraph and Amira Bellgraph. She was preceded in death by her parents, and her husband Rev. Hillmer John Schaible and her sister Elaine Reimer.

Marilyn was a retired elementary school teacher. She taught school for 28 years. She was gifted in music and played the organ and piano. She also directed choir for many years. She was an accomplished singer and sang for many weddings and funerals over the years.

Her final thoughts were to her children, grandchildren and great grandchildren, “You have been by far the greatest blessing the Lord gave me on this earth. He promised me an eternity of further bliss and I have gone to claim my inheritance. My mission is complete. Comfort one another as you await His summons.”
